Default Do I call this river with a four flush on board?

First hand at the table so no reads thus far

$1/$2 Texas Hold'em - Wednesday, December 14, 23:49:04 EDT 2005
Table Table 65623 (Real Money)
Seat 3 is the button
Total number of players : 10
Seat 1: OnThInIcE911 ( $48 )
Seat 3: carl72 ( $58 )
Seat 4: BBallNYC ( $127.75 )
Seat 5: molsonkc ( $64 )
Seat 6: robizblazin ( $91.50 )
Seat 7: Villian ( $49 )
Seat 8: Standupbear ( $56 )
Seat 9: MrBenney ( $53 )
Seat 10: SvilleTx ( $75.75 )
Seat 2: Hero ( $50 )
BBallNYC posts small blind [$0.50].
molsonkc posts big blind [$1].
Hero posts big blind [$1].
** Dealing down cards **
Dealt to Hero [ 9[img]/images/graemlins/club.gif[/img] 9[img]/images/graemlins/heart.gif[/img] ]
robizblazin folds.
Villian [$2].
Standupbear folds.
MrBenney folds.
SvilleTx folds.
OnThInIcE911 folds.
Hero calls .
carl72 folds.
BBallNYC folds.
molsonkc calls.
(Pot 6.5 SB)
** Dealing Flop ** [ 9[img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img], 7[img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img], K[img]/images/graemlins/spade.gif[/img] ]
molsonkc checks.
Villian checks.
Hero Bets
molsonkc folds
Villian calls
Pot (4.25 BB)
** Dealing Turn ** [ 2[img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] ]
Villian checks.
Hero bets .
Villian raises
Hero calls
Pot 8.25 BB
** Dealing River ** [ 4[img]/images/graemlins/diamond.gif[/img] ]
Villian bets
Hero???

Can I call this with no diamond? Any critiques of my flop and turn bets?

Really tough one I think. I want to say call with 9-1 but what are you really hoping to see? AK no diamond, QQ no diamond, AA no diamond? Almost any raising hand beats you now including KK which seems to be a very real possibility. I think that a fold here is what you should do...there's almost no way that you're ahead here against anybody but the worst of 1/2 fish.

Default Re: Do I call this river with a four flush on board?

You can't fold to the turn craise because of the odds you're getting, the number of hands you beat, and the unlikelihood that villain has a hand that beats you.

You also can't say that once you've called the turn you can call any river. There's a wide range of hands that you beat on the turn but that just overtook you on the river diamond.
